《安富莱嵌入式周报》第221期:2021.07.12--2021.07.18
Posted Simon223
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了《安富莱嵌入式周报》第221期:2021.07.12--2021.07.18相关的知识,希望对你有一定的参考价值。
往期周报汇总地址:http://www.armbbs.cn/forum.php?mod=forumdisplay&fid=12&filter=typeid&typeid=104
在网上无意中看到了一篇博文,还是今年的,就简单了解下,挺有意思,给大家分享下。
模拟计算机是根据相似原理,用一种连续变化的模拟量作为被运算对象的计算机。模拟计算机以电子线路构成基本运算部件。由运算部件、控制部件、排题板、输入输出设备等组成。
各种片段:
系统分析:
TI发布航空航天级ADC12DJ3200QML,12bit分辨率,支持单通道6.4Gsps采样率,双通道3.2Gsps。
上周分享了案例:TI发布采样率12.8Gsps,带宽6GHz,12bit分辨率高速示波器参考设计
http://www.armbbs.cn/forum.php?mod=viewthread&tid=107877
这次带来的是同系ADC的航空航天级。
视频介绍:
https://v.qq.com/x/page/c3260xc9zqd.html
Silicon Labs分享的物联网抗网络攻击技术贴。
https://pages.silabs.com/rs/634-SLU-379/images/Preparing_for_Next-Gen_Cyber_Attacks_on_IoT.pdf
内容还不错,大家有这方面需求可以看下:
软硬件全开源。
开源地址:
https://github.com/greatscottgadgets/luna
规格:
上位机效果:
分析仪效果:
和其它型号对比:
STM32H7上能用硬件双精度浮点,就不要使用uint64_t,发现uint64_t除法执行时间贼长。因为M7内核支持硬件双精度浮点,所以速度很快,而不支持64bit整形除法。
如果用双精度浮点替代,就需要注意精度问题。因为双精度浮点不能覆盖所有64bit整数,精度到15个小数位左右。
比如整数9223372036854775807用双精度浮点来表示,Matlab实际展示的数值如下:
下面是利用H7-TOOL支持的LUA小程序功能,使用H750的硬件双精度运行效果,与Matlab是一致的。
第3版emWin6.x教程更新3个章节,更新至28章。字体章节还差XBF,SIF和矢量字体,整完后就开工AppWizard章节教程更新。
论坛下载:
http://www.armbbs.cn/forum.php?mod=viewthread&tid=98429
目录:
V6和V7的ThreadX内核教程发布信号量章节:
论坛下载:
http://www.armbbs.cn/forum.php?mod=viewthread&tid=99514
目录:
关于信号量特别推荐书籍《The Little Book Of Semaphores》
http://www.armbbs.cn/forum.php?mod=viewthread&tid=15645
H7-TOOL介绍:http://www.armbbs.cn/forum.php?mod=viewthread&tid=89934
(1)H7-TOOL板载ESP32 WiFi开发进展
初步实现了上位机和TOOL的WiFi通信,还在提高通信速度和稳定性中。
简单的无线串口通信:
(2) H7-TOOL应用实战,布局三套TOOL到村里各个地方,开启外网远程测监控之旅
长期开机不断电测试,以及意外断电后是否还可以正常启动,也方便我们测试TOOL的耐操性,从而更好的提升H7-TOOL的战斗力。
截止今天已经不断电运行7天,一切正常。
(3)解决H7-TOOL高速HID免驱虚拟串口波特率1Mbps,2Mbps的丢包问题
优化了下数据解析后,问题解决。
出问题的原因:
a、当前的高速HID免驱虚拟串口采用Modbus RTU做的数据传输协议,收发硬件串口的数据后,通过RTU协议与上位机通信,并且做了GBK和UTF-8编码的解析处理。优化后,整个流程比较顺畅了。
b、最主要的原因还是TOOL的时间戳不同于我们常用的串口软件,常用的串口软件时间戳来自电脑端时间。TOOL的时间戳是来接收到串口数据后附加上的64bit时间戳,精度要高很多。
导致的缺点就是要多占用数据带宽。优化了64bit数据操作后,速度大大提升。
测试的485总线,1Mbps传输不丢包:
测试的TTL串口,2Mbps传输不丢包:
以上是关于《安富莱嵌入式周报》第221期:2021.07.12--2021.07.18的主要内容,如果未能解决你的问题,请参考以下文章
《安富莱嵌入式周报》第260期:2022.04.04--2022.04.10
《安富莱嵌入式周报》第268期:2022.05.30--2022.06.05
《安富莱嵌入式周报》第269期:2022.06.06--2022.06.12
《安富莱嵌入式周报》第263期:2022.04.25--2022.05.01